我参考搜索的程序并使用两个函数调用 googleapi snap-to-road 但得到 IOException,我不知道如何解决这个问题
我访问了这个网站(https://developers.google.com/maps/documentation/roads/snap)并按照这种方式
private String buildRequestUrl(List<LatLng> trackPoints) {
StringBuilder url = new StringBuilder();
url.append("https://roads.googleapis.com/v1/snapToRoads?path=");
for (LatLng trackPoint : trackPoints) {
url.append(String.format("%8.5f", trackPoint.latitude));
url.append(",");
url.append(String.format("%8.5f", trackPoint.longitude));
url.append("|");
}
url.delete(url.length() - 1, url.length());
url.append("&interpolate=true");
url.append("&key=myKey");
Log.i("brad","url is "+url);
return url.toString();
}
打开异常我收到消息
{
"error": {
"code": 404,
"message": "Requested entity was not found.",
"status": "NOT_FOUND"
}
}